Sheep Milk Soap Market

Sheep milk soap occupies a premium niche within natural cleansing and sensitive-skin care, leveraging the milk’s higher butterfat, lactic acid, and lanolin content to deliver rich emollience and mild exfoliation. Core applications span daily facial and body bars, baby and maternity care, dermatologist-recommended sensitive-skin lines, artisan/gifting SKUs, spa/hotel amenities, and specialty pharmacy shelves. The category benefits from clean-beauty and plastic-free trends, with rising adoption of palm-free, cold-process, and zero-waste formats; essential-oil and fragrance-free variants address allergy and eczema-prone users, while triple-milled bars extend longevity for premium retail. Demand is reinforced by farm-to-face storytelling, ethical sourcing, and certifications (organic, cruelty-free), plus D2C subscriptions and curated marketplaces. On the supply side, seasonality of milk, small-holder farm structures, and variability in milk solids encourage dual sourcing (fresh milk, frozen curd, or spray-dried powders) and closer contract-manufacturing partnerships. Competitive dynamics are fragmented: heritage artisanal brands and farmstead labels coexist with boutique personal-care companies and private-label producers for natural chains, hotels, and export distributors. Innovation centers on dermatologically gentled formulations, palm-alternative hard oils, and actives (ceramides, niacinamide, colloidal oats), as well as syndet-bar hybrids that incorporate sheep milk powder for pH-balanced cleansing. Key challenges include premium price points versus mass bar soaps, compliance with cosmetics regulations and allergen labeling, retail slotting constraints, and rising competition from goat-milk and oat-based bars. Overall, brands that combine verified skin benefits, transparent sourcing, and modern retail execution (e-commerce reviews, sampling, and gifting bundles) are best positioned for sustained growth.

Sheep Milk Soap Market Key Insights

  • Formulation evolution. The market is shifting from simple cold-process recipes to dermatologist-tested, IFRA-compliant bars with controlled superfats, chelators for hard water, and balanced lactic acid for mild exfoliation - without compromising the “simple ingredient list” promise. This raises repeat-purchase rates in sensitive-skin segments and supports premium positioning.
  • Ingredient sourcing resilience. Leaders hedge seasonal variability by blending fresh milk, frozen inputs, and spray-dried powders, standardizing lactose/fat content for batch consistency. Farm partnerships and forward contracts stabilize quality, while traceability stories strengthen brand equity and retail acceptance.
  • Sensitive-skin and derm channels. Fragrance-free and dye-free SKUs, often tested under dermatological control, gain traction in pharmacies and clinician-influencer communities. Claims emphasize mild surfactancy, TEWL reduction, and barrier support via lanolin fractions, helping differentiate from goat-milk alternatives.
  • Palm-free and plastic-free claims. Retailers reward palm-free, RSPO-alternatives and fully recyclable or compostable packaging. Solid-bar formats reduce plastic and freight emissions, improving sustainability metrics and unlocking specialty natural retail listings and hotel amenity pilots.
  • Gifting and tourism flywheel. Artisanal presentation, seasonal scents, and limited farm editions drive gifting and agritourism channels. Cohesive storytelling (breed, pasture, craft) elevates AOV through bundles with lotions, body butters, and scrubs.
  • Private label & contract manufacturing. Natural chains, apothecaries, and hospitality groups rely on specialized soapmakers for custom scents, die-cuts, and embossing. Successful OEMs offer regulatory documentation, safety assessments, and rapid fragrance/label iterations for multi-market rollouts.
  • Actives and hybrid bars. Premium tiers integrate ceramides, urea, panthenol, or colloidal oats; some brands adopt syndet bases with sheep milk additions to achieve lower pH and better rinse feel, targeting face-care and winter-skin needs without abandoning “milk” identity.
  • Digital discovery and retention. SEO on “eczema-safe,” “fragrance-free,” and “lanolin-rich” keywords, plus review harvesting and sampling minis, fuels conversion. Subscriptions, mystery boxes, and refills improve lifetime value amid performance-marketing cost inflation.
  • Regulatory readiness. Growth correlates with GMP production, CPSR/SDS dossiers, allergen declarations, and bilingual INCI/claims alignment. Export-ready documentation and batch traceability expedite entry into pharmacy chains and cross-border e-commerce.
  • Portfolio adjacency. Extensions into shampoo/conditioner bars, body balms, and hand creams leverage the same milk narrative and lanolin benefits, increasing shelf share per retailer and enabling regimen-based merchandising and gift sets.

Sheep Milk Soap Market Reginal Analysis

North America

Demand is anchored by clean-beauty consumers, dermatology-influenced sensitive-skin shoppers, and plastic-free advocates. Farmstead brands and regional makers thrive via farmers’ markets, natural chains, and D2C, while boutique personal-care firms scale through pharmacy/crossover retail. Retail compliance (labeling, claims substantiation) and influencer dermatology endorsements shape assortments. Hospitality pilots in eco-lodges and boutique hotels expand amenity placements. Goat-milk incumbency creates a reference point; differentiation leans on lanolin richness, palm-free bases, and dermatologist-tested claims.

Europe

A mature bar-soap culture, strong naturals regulation, and preference for minimalist INCI lists support sheep milk SKUs in pharmacies and bio stores. Brands emphasize traceable EU farms, animal-welfare standards, and palm-alternative hard oils. Private-label opportunities grow in drugstores and perfumeries, requiring robust CPSR files and multilingual packaging. Triple-milled and fragrance-free lines resonate in sensitive-skin sets, while holiday gifting and artisanal fairs drive seasonal spikes. Sustainability narratives must be evidence-backed and packaging fully recyclable.

Asia-Pacific

Premiumization in urban centers, ingredient-led K-/J-beauty routines, and cross-border e-commerce open niches for sheep milk soap, particularly in sensitive-skin and maternity categories. Importers seek clean labels, hypoallergenic cues, and elegant gifting formats for marketplaces and specialty stores. Supply reliability and MOQs are critical; contract manufacturers offering flexible runs gain traction. Education on lanolin benefits versus perceived heaviness is needed, with lightweight rinse profiles and syndet hybrids aiding adoption.

Middle East & Africa

Affluent consumers in GCC markets adopt premium natural bars through pharmacies, concept stores, and hotel amenities. Fragrance preferences skew toward essential-oil sophistication, but hypoallergenic and unscented variants grow with dermatologist guidance. Regulatory registration and halal-aligned sourcing can accelerate listings. In broader Africa, market entry is selective, leveraging diaspora channels, boutique spas, and curated e-commerce; heat-resilient packaging and longer-lasting triple-milled formats support logistics.

South & Central America

Natural-ingredient interest and pharmacy chains create opportunities for fragrance-free and sensitive-skin bars, while artisanal gifting channels favor locally inspired scent profiles. Import dynamics and currency volatility encourage regional contract manufacturing and concentrated SKU strategies. Brands with clear stability data, allergen labeling, and palm-alternative bases navigate retailer onboarding faster. Storytelling around ethical sourcing and recyclable wraps resonates, and cross-selling with milk-based lotions helps expand basket size.
